Cirrus Logic is looking for a skilled Staff Product Test Engineer to contribute to our global success story at our state-of-the-art Edinburgh office. Operating in the UK, using excellent technical, organisational, and problem-solving skills, you will have the opportunity to develop new test techniques and methodologies to test, characterise and qualify our ICs. You will also be given the chance to share your knowledge and support the development of more junior members of the team. In return, Cirrus Logic offers an exceptionally unique environment where innovation is not only encouraged but rewarded.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Design innovative multi-sites hardware and software solutions to achieve low test time and minimise production costs
  • Optimise and monitor production yield
  • Develop robust and precise ATE Characterisation and Qualification solutions
  • Collaborate with IC design engineers to define test methodologies and lead Design for Test initiatives pre-silicon
  • Drive continuous improvement across the organisation

Required Skills and Qualifications:

  • Degree in Electronics/Electrical Engineering (or related fields) and proven professional experience in mixed-signal test engineering.
  • Strong expertise in semiconductor testing and development on IC production automated test equipment
  • Advanced knowledge of PCB layout and schematic design
  • Hands-on experience with a wide range of bench equipment
  • Deep understanding of analogue, digital and mixed-signal electronics; interest in audio engineering is a plus
  • Experience working in a commercially driven organisation within a product development environment
  • Excellent time management skills, able to plan and manage workload effectively and work to tight, varying timescales

Preferred Skills and Qualifications:

  • Development experience on Teradyne UltraFLEXplus or other IG-XL platforms
  • Programming skills in Python and Visual Basic
  • Familiarity with data analysis tools, such as JMP or Spotfire
  • Experience with PCB schematics design software (Cadence Allegro, Altium)
  • Understanding of audio and/or power management test techniques
